Variable annuities are a kind of investment earnings stream that climbs or drops in worth occasionally based on the marketplace efficiency of the investments that fund the earnings. A capitalist that selects to create an annuity might choose either a variable annuity or a taken care of annuity. An annuity is an economic item offered by an insurance firm and readily available with banks.

The repaired annuity is a different to the variable annuity. The worth of variable annuities is based on the efficiency of a hidden profile of sub-accounts picked by the annuity proprietor.

Fixed annuities provide an assured return. Variable annuities supply the opportunity of higher returns but additionally the threat that the account will certainly fall in worth. A variable annuity is developed by a contract agreement made by a capitalist and an insurance business. The investor makes a round figure repayment or a collection of settlements in time to fund the annuity, which will certainly start paying at a future day.

The payments can continue for the life of the investor or for the life of the investor or the financier's making it through spouse. It additionally can be paid in an established number of payments. Among the other significant choices is whether to schedule a variable annuity or a taken care of annuity, which sets the quantity of the repayment ahead of time.

Sub-accounts are structured like shared funds, although they do not have ticker signs that investors can quickly make use of to track their accounts. Two factors add to the settlement amounts in a variable annuity: the principal, which is the amount of money the capitalist pays in advance, and the returns that the annuity's underlying financial investments provide on that principal gradually.

Pros Tax-deferred growth Revenue stream tailored to your demands Ensured death benefit Funds off-limits to creditors Cons Riskier than repaired annuities Surrender fees and penalties for very early withdrawal High fees Below are some details for every side. Variable annuities expand tax-deferred, so you don't need to pay taxes on any kind of financial investment gains up until you start getting revenue or make a withdrawal.

You can tailor the revenue stream to suit your demands. Variable annuities are riskier than fixed annuities due to the fact that the underlying financial investments may lose worth.

Any kind of withdrawals you make before age 59 might undergo a 10% tax obligation penalty. The charges on variable annuities can be fairly large. An annuity is an insurance coverage product that assures a collection of settlements at a future date based on a quantity transferred by the financier. The providing business invests the money up until it is disbursed in a series of settlements to the capitalist.

Annuities usually have higher charges than many mutual funds. There is no clear solution to this. Variable annuities have higher possibility for incomes development however they can additionally lose money. They additionally have a tendency to be filled with fees, which cuts into earnings. Set annuities generally pay out at a reduced however stable rate contrasted to variable annuities.

No, annuities are not insured by the Federal Down Payment Insurance Policy Corp. (FDIC) as they are not financial institution items. They are safeguarded by state warranty organizations if the insurance business offering the product goes out of company.

There are two main kinds of annuities: fixed and variable. The major distinction in between them is the quantity of threat presumed to accomplish your desired rate of return. Variable annuities will certainly lug more danger, while repaired annuities commonly use affordable rate of interest and restricted danger. A deferred annuity allows you to make a round figure payment or numerous settlements over time to your insurance provider to offer revenue after a set duration. This duration allows for the interest on your annuity to grow tax-free before you can collect settlements. Deferred annuities are commonly held for around twenty years prior to being qualified to receive repayments.
